According to ancestors: Zhong and Liang, led by Grandma Ma Shizu of Xiaomen, moved their third son from the underground of Sophora japonica in Hongtong County, Shanxi Province to Lianjiapo Village, forty miles south of Linxian County, Henan Province. Later, Grandma Ma Shizu moved to Xiaojiahengling, tangyin county with her third son. After Xiao Zhong and Xiao Liang settled in Lianjiapo Village, they set up Sanlihe in the northwest. After Xiaoliang settled in Lianjiapo, he settled in Sanlihe River in the northwest of Liju Village. ~ Attachment: Due to the long history, the genealogy was lost, and the stories handed down by the ancestors were different. In addition to this genealogy, there are two appendices for future generations' reference.'
First, the Xiao family tree recorded by Xiao Yousheng in Hexi Village is: During the Hongwu period of the Ming Dynasty, Xiao Zhong, Xiao Liang, Xiao Zheng, Xiao Yi and Xiao Wen, led by Ma Shi, moved to Lianjiapo Village, forty miles south of Linxian County (now Linzhou City) in Shanxi Province. Later, Ma Shi led Xiao Zheng \ Xiao Yi \ Xiao Wen to move eastward to Xiaojiahengling, tangyin county, and Xiao Zhong and Xiao Liang settled in Lianjiayi. The records of Xiao's genealogy compiled and continued by Xiao Yousheng of Hexi Village are as follows: Xiao Zhong, Xiao Liang, Xiao Zheng, Xiao Yi and Xiao Wen, who were led by Ma Shi, moved to Lianjiapo Village, forty miles south of Lin County (now Linzhou City), Henan Province. Later, Ma Shi led Xiao Zheng, Xiao Yi and Xiao Wen to move eastward to Xiaojiahengling, tangyin county, and Xiao Zhong and Xiao Liang settled in Lianjiapo and then set up Sanli River in the northwest of the village.
